Part B. A 100 mL flask was charged with 2-mercaptoimidazo[4,5-b]-pyridine (0.65 g, 0.0043 mol), sodium iodide (0.129 g, 0.00086 mol), and potassium carbonate (0.789 g, 0.00571 mol) in N,N-dimethylformamide (15 mL). A solution of N-(5-bromopentyl)-N-heptyl-N'-(2,4-difluorophenyl)urea (2.34 g, 0.00558 mol) in N,N-dimethylformamide (20 mL) was added and the mixture was heated to 60° C. under nitrogen atmosphere for 18 hours, then cooled and poured into ethyl acetate (100 mL). The ethyl acetate solution was washed with water (3×100 mL), dried over magnesium sulfate and concentrated. Purification by flash chromatography of the resulting residue afforded the product, which solidified upon standing overnight. The residue was recrystallized to afford the title compound (2.13 g, 0.0043 mol) as a viscous oil. 1H NMR (CDCl3) δ8.27 (dd,1H,J=5.2, 1.4 Hz), 8.06-7.98 (m,1H), 7.91 (dd,1H,J=7.9, 1.3 Hz), 7.18 (dd,1H,J=7.9, 4.9 Hz), 6.84-6.76 (m,1H), 6.49 (d,1H,J=3.3 Hz), 3.41-3.24 (m,6H), 1.94-1.84 (m,2H), 1.74-1.51 (m,6H), 1.35-1.23 (m,8H), 0.88 (t,3H,J=6.6 Hz).
